Solve the problem.Over a portion of a battery's charge, the voltage delivered drops as the battery is discharged, according to the following equation:V(t) = 1.5 - 0.06 ln (1 + 0.1t)
where t is the time in hours that the battery is being discharged. Use the second-degree Taylor polynomial for V(t) to find the average voltage over the first 5 hours.
A. p2(t) = 1.5 - 0.006t + 0.0006t2; 1.49 volts
B. p2(t) = 1.5 - 0.006t + 0.0003t2; 1.4875 volts
C. p2(t) = 1.5 - 0.006t + 0.0003t2; 1.4775 volts
D. p2(t) = 1.5 - 0.006t + 0.0006t2; 1.485 volts
Answer: B
